On February 6, which is Ash Wednesday, we officially begin our church wide campaign entitled -10 Days of Purpose.  This program was created by Rick Warren, the pastor of the Saddleback Community Church in Lake Forest, California.  He is the pastor of one of the fastest growing churches in the USA, and the reason is simple.  The people in his church know their purpose.  His church empowers people to grow spiritually, to know God's purpose for their life, and then to put all this into practice.  He calls it the Purpose Driven Life.

Rick Warren then took his church's genius and put it into a program so he could share it with other churches. Hundreds of thousands of churches from around the globe have conducted this program with amazing and blessed results. His book titled The Purpose Driven Life, which is the centerpiece of the campaign, has sold millions of copies and has been on the New York Times Bestseller list for years.  Simply put, this program is awesome.

But the dilemma about doing anything of great merit, it takes time.  For Forty days during the season of Lent, Sampson's Mills is asking you to do four things:

  1. Devote Daily ... Rick Warren's book The Purpose Driven Life is divided into 40 short devotions, one for each day during the campaign.  Each one of these should take no more than 20 minutes a day. We have lots of these books available.  Ask Sara!
     
  2. Meet Weekly ... Host Homes and Small Group Facilitators have been set-up throughout the congregation and during a wide array of times. Currently there are ten homes available for Small Groups. These meetings should take no more than an hour and a half per week.
     
  3. Worship Weekly ... Come to worship each Sunday during Lent. These services are an integral part of the campaign. We'll have PowerPoint presentations, sermons from the center of the chancel, sermon outlines, special music, and dramas. You are not going to want to miss one week. These services will take about an hour and ten minutes.
     
  4. Memorize a Scripture Verse Weekly ... For each week, one very important verse will be selected, and we will ask you to memorize it. We'll even practice together!
